CUET PG History Syllabus 2025: The National Testing Agency (NTA) has released the CUET PG syllabus for each subject domain-wise on the official website - exams.nta.ac.in. Candidates who aspire to pursue a PG course in MA History can find the domain-wise syllabus for the CUET PG exam on the official website. To gain admission into the MA History programme, students have to select MA History in the CUET PG application form. CUET PG History (HUQP09) is divided into four broad units. There are 75 MCQ questions, all based on Subject-Specific Knowledge. All questions are mandatory and the questions will be in both English and Hindi languages. To clear the CUET PG MA History exam, candidates need to answer a total of 75 questions that are designed based on the CUET PG 2025 syllabus.

CUET PG exam pattern from the academic session 2024 has been changed. As per the latest information, the CUET PG exam 2025 will comprise only domain knowledge questions. The general section/ Part A of the CUET PG exam has been removed. There will be only 75 multiple-choice questions (MCQs) about the particular course to which the candidate has applied. The domain-specific questions will now be there to test the candidate's analytical and cognitive approach towards the applied course in the CUET PG 2025 examination. Other changes include reducing the exam duration to 90 minutes.

CUET PG 2025 History Eligibility Criteria

Candidates willing to know the CUET PG eligibility criteria for the MA History programme can check below about the criteria for the CUET PG MA History course.  

Age Limit

The authorities have not specified any age limit for the MA History programme. Candidates having a bachelor's degree/equivalent examination in any domain can apply for the CUET PG 2025 examination. 

Educational Qualification

  • Delhi University (DU): Bachelor's Degree from a recognized University or Master's Degree from a recognized University, Or
  • Banaras Hindu University (BHU): BA Hons with a minimum of 50 per cent aggregate marks OR equivalent in any discipline, Or
  • Jawaharlal Nehru University (JNU): Bachelor’s degree with a minimum of 50 per cent aggregate marks OR equivalent in any discipline

Early Medieval India (750 AD- 1206 AD)

  • Major political developments in Northern India, the rise of Rajputs; The
  • Cholas: Administration, Village Economy and Society;
  • Indian Feudalism; Agrarian economy and urban settlements; Trade
  • and Commerce

Medieval History of India (1206-1707 AD)

  • Establishment of Delhi-Sultanate Rule (Mamulak, Khilji and Tughlaq dynasty), Administration of Delhi
  • Sultanate (Military reform, Iqta system etc.),
  • Art & Architecture Vijaynagar and Bahamani Kingdom (Rise, Social, Economic and Administration),
  • Bhakti Movement, Sufi Movement;
  • Culture: Persian literature,
  • Establishment of Mughal Empire (Administration, Society, Political and Literature), Expansion of Mughal
  • Empire (Babar to Aurangzeb),
  • Rise of Sur dynasty, Decline of Mughal Empire.

Modern History of India (1707 to 1947)

  • Modern Historiography,
  • Colonialism in India, British Raj & British Expansion in India, Imperialism, Social and Cultural Development, Structure of British Administration (all Acts)
  • Economic impact in British Period (Settlement), Industrialization, Social and Religious Reform movement (Ram Mohan Rai, Swami Dayanand, Jyoiba Phule etc.),
  • National movement in India, Mass Movement and British Rule,
  • Indian National Congress Summit, Gandhian Movement,Constitutional Development, Struggle for Freedom. European History, French, England, American and Russian Revolution, World War First and Second.
